Rough Lives Speak

We are spoilt with 6 poets this summer from the Street Poets & Artists Collective Enterprises (SPACE)
So we are giving you 3 whole months to share new work from their fantastic 2022 collection “Rough Lives Speak with your communities!

Writing out of hard times, out of remembrances and positive moments, these poems speak, in a special way, of lives that matter and of our common humanity.

This collective comes with heart and great courage in sharing their unique stories

SPACE will also be special guests at our party alongside their mentor Daren Kamali. So come on down to Thirsty Dog on December 4th 2pm to hear these talented poets read from their work and talanoa with them in a relaxed environment.
